What Does Flood Damage Restoration Cost in Plantation?
Pricing depends on how much water intruded, what materials were affected, and whether structural drying is needed. A free on-site inspection confirms the exact number before any work begins.
Minor jobs limited to extraction and drying usually land at the lower end of the range, while cases involving drywall replacement, flooring, or mold prevention push toward the higher end.

| Timeline | Typical Outcome | Estimated Cost Impact |
|---|---|---|
| Same-day response | Water extracted before it spreads, minimal material loss | $500 to $2,500 |
| 24 to 48 hour delay | Flooring and drywall begin absorbing water, mold risk starts | $2,500 to $6,000 |
| 3+ day delay | Structural materials often need replacement, mold remediation likely required | $6,000 to $10,000+ |
Does Insurance Cover Flood Damage Restoration?
Coverage depends on the cause. A burst pipe or appliance failure is usually a covered event, while storm-driven floodwater from outside the home typically is not, unless you carry separate flood insurance.
A certified inspection documents the actual cause with photos and moisture readings, which is often the deciding factor in whether a claim gets approved without delay.
